KCNJ3
-
Official Full Name
Kcnj3 potassium inwardly-rectifying channel, subfamily J, member 3 -
Synonyms
KCNJ3;potassium inwardly-rectifying channel, subfamily J, member 3;G protein-activated inward rectifier potassium channel 1;GIRK-1;inward rectifier K(+) channel Kir3.1;potassium inwardly-rectifying channel J3;potassium channel, inwardly rectifying subfamily J member 3;GIRK1;Kcnf3;Kir3.1;MGC124233;MGC124234
